EXHIBIT B <br />CONDITIONS OF APPROVAL <br />1. A Development Agreement must be signed by the city and developer prior to releasing the <br />final plat for recording. <br />2. Park Dedication be paid for the final number of dwelling units, at the applicable rate when <br />the subdivision is released for recording. <br />3. A Letter of Credit shall be provided to the city in the amount of 100% of the costs of the <br />public improvements. <br />4. Upon completion of all improvements and acceptance by the city, a security or warranty in a <br />form acceptable to the city engineer must be secured. <br />5. A Development Plan shall be approved by the city engineer prior to issuance of building <br />permits. <br />6. Staff approval of all updated site and engineering plans. <br />7. A trail easement, providing access to PID 75-132-2125, shall be recorded across the <br />southwest corner of Lot 5, Block 1. <br />8. All conditions included in the preliminary plat approval shall be addressed prior to releasing <br />the plat for recording. <br />9. Any item or condition found that indicates the site is likely to yield information important to <br />prehistory or history shall be reported to the city immediately. Further, the city reserves the <br />right to stop work authorized in its approval until the site is appropriately investigated and work <br />is authorized. <br />lIWEaII 11 <br />NA1URE <br />
